Transaction 64aa17aecc38b0ff867d60239500e66007ef0e9e680aa9040966e70d48475912

2 Input
2 Outputs
  • 64aa17aecc38b0ff867d60239500e66007ef0e9e680aa9040966e70d48475912:0
  • value  59614
    address  3ASFqJp7rbHkX5rw4ZkvXt6VprPmngn2C7
  • 64aa17aecc38b0ff867d60239500e66007ef0e9e680aa9040966e70d48475912:1
  • value  1498785
    address  18RNPn84cHw2yQ7TDDBLYSXewP9eiv3fc3